The sophisticated wallpaper shows a lush riverbank with plants and Manchurian cranes, which are considered lucky charms in Japan. The woven jacquard wallcovering is inspired by classic tapestries and its pixelated design refers to the optimism of progress of the Japanese mid-century mood after the Second World War.
